Layla Taylor, a star of "The Secret Lives of Mormon Wives," announced she is bisexual and currently dating a woman.

The announcement marks a significant personal milestone for the reality television personality, who has gained visibility through a show centered on the complexities of faith and family dynamics.

Taylor shared the news during an appearance on Jay Shetty's "On Purpose" podcast on June 29, 2024 [1]. During the episode, she spoke about her identity and her decision to be open about her romantic life. To complement the announcement, she posted a photograph on Instagram featuring her and her partner holding hands.

Regarding her identity, Taylor said, "I'm very proud" [2]. She said that her decision to share this information publicly stemmed from a desire to be open about her relationship and her bisexual identity [2].
